		<description>I have been with American Debt Foundation for about a year. I have $32,000 in debt I wanted them to handle. They said I must send them $364.43/mo. From this $364.43 they took $134.38 and just recently started to take $37.00/mo.  This $37.00/mo. is for (as they say) &quot;NEWS ARTICLE&quot;.
If you add the $134.38 and $37.00 you get $171.38. which leaves $193.05.
Now how can a debt of $32,000 be paid off on the 44 month plan they put me on? Also this $37.00/mo. fee was NEVER authorized by me. Also I was to get a monthly statement on my account from them and got only one all the time I was with them. Had I known this from the start I NEVER would have gone with American Debt Foundation. They care only about getting money from your account.  They are nothing but a scam for the American public. They should not be allowed to stay in business.</description>
